Ok here is what I'm talking about. I goto the dyno (this is real) with a car that is turbocharged with a single nossle nitrous kit from NX. The turbo alone the car makes 345whp and with a 50hp shot of nitrous the car makes 449whp. The 50hp shot made 100whp.

You must be logged in to view this image or video.


The cooling effect of nitrous on a turbocharged car is where the extra power comes from.

On another car that was NA with an NX nitrous kit, a 100hp shot made exactly 104hp and 136ft/lbs of torque. This was my fathers VQ30DE motor in his 95 Nissan Maxima that went 12.1 @ 109mph. We sprayed it with 150hp shot to get to that time.

I have been on the dyno with direct port and single nossle. Direct port does not make any more power than single nossle does at the same jetting level. I have sprayed cars as high as 200hp with a single nossle kit and recorded dyno runs with 200+hp increases across the band.

I try to not get that scientific with CFM and air flow etc etc.. What I know is because I goto the dyno an tune cars, have been there done that kinda thing. 100whp gains from 50hp nitrous shot is very common on turbocharged applications. It's like making your intercooler 140% efficient instead of 70% more or less.

It's not that the engine is hot, but that the air from the turbo is hot. When you have compressed air from a turbo it makes power, when it's super cold it makes even more power. Thats where the extra power comes from. The car is getting 20psi of boost and the air is -40* C instead of 170* C. It's sorta like a SUPER COLD air intake kinda thing except 10000x more effective. Same sort of thing as water injection but way better.

the science behind it comes frome the ideal gas law PV = nRT
P = pressure
V = volume
n = number of molecules
R = a constant
T = temperature in kelvin (degrees C + 273)

basically what is going on is, at a given pressure and volume, as temperature goes down, number of molecules goes up. ( more oxygen = more power capability) This is the whole point of having an intercooler and keeping the intake temps down.
